Peabody, Mass. (PRWEB) February 25, 2008
Converge today announced the availability of Asset Manager 2.0, a robust Web-based application that allows enterprises to proactively monitor the security and financial impact of IT asset disposal.
Updating the first version, released in 2007, the new Asset Manager 2.0 offers enhanced access control and a host of new features, including the unique ability to capture asset discrepancies at a serialized level, further enhancing the chain-of-custody process.
Converge helps businesses safely dispose of millions of tons of tech equipment every year. Increasingly, Converge customers achieve the necessary compliance to earn the opportunity to turn their trash into cash, harvesting hidden revenue in used and excess hardware through Converge's global remarketing network, which creates a thriving aftermarket for computers and electronic components.
With Asset Manager 2.0, organizations can track, in real time, the exact status of equipment moving through the disposal process. Users get at-a-glance data on the location, condition and potential monetary value of every item being processed. The portal also provides online order entry and scheduling, a critical time-saver for companies coordinating outbound assets from multiple offices.
"It's about managing the complete life cycle -- and cost of ownership -- of enterprise technology," says Chris Adam, director of Converge's IT Asset Disposition division. "Done properly, asset disposal can not only minimize costs and prevent compliance problems, but can also deliver unexpected financial return. The disasters arise from not planning ahead and from treating disposition as some sort of temporary inconvenience."

About Converge
Converge is a global supply chain partner for technology-driven companies. The organization's three business units are dedicated to just-in-time distribution of electronic components, comprehensive asset recovery services and secure IT asset disposition. Founded in 1980, Converge is headquartered in Peabody, Mass., and has offices in Austin, Tex.; Columbus, Ohio; Irvine, Calif.; Singapore; and Amsterdam, the Netherlands; along with support centers throughout Europe, Asia and the Americas.
